aboutsummaryrefslogtreecommitdiffstats
path: root/lisp
diff options
context:
space:
mode:
Diffstat (limited to 'lisp')
-rw-r--r--lisp/ChangeLog4
-rw-r--r--lisp/wid-edit.el1
2 files changed, 5 insertions, 0 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og
index b27eb32246f..e04821626f0 100644
--- a/lisp/ChangeLog
+++ b/lisp/ChangeLog
@@ -1,3 +1,7 @@
12013-01-07 Katsumi Yamaoka <yamaoka@jpl.org>
2
3 * wid-edit.el (widget-default-get): Don't modify widget (Bug#14738).
4
12013-07-01 Juanma Barranquero <lekktu@gmail.com> 52013-07-01 Juanma Barranquero <lekktu@gmail.com>
2 6
3 * desktop.el (desktop-restore-frames): Rename from desktop-save-windows. 7 * desktop.el (desktop-restore-frames): Rename from desktop-save-windows.
diff --git a/lisp/wid-edit.el b/lisp/wid-edit.el
index fb62b039d79..2dc1e502171 100644
--- a/lisp/wid-edit.el
+++ b/lisp/wid-edit.el
@@ -528,6 +528,7 @@ Otherwise, just return the value."
528 (or (widget-get widget :value) 528 (or (widget-get widget :value)
529 (progn 529 (progn
530 (when (widget-get widget :args) 530 (when (widget-get widget :args)
531 (setq widget (widget-copy widget))
531 (let (args) 532 (let (args)
532 (dolist (arg (widget-get widget :args)) 533 (dolist (arg (widget-get widget :args))
533 (setq args (append args 534 (setq args (append args